<br />MEMORANDUM <br />TO: CITY OF CENTERVILLE <br />FROM: KURT GLASER, CITY ATTORNEY <br />SUBJECT: OPEN MEETING LAW REVIEW <br />DATE: AUGUST 12, 2022 <br />CC: MARK STATZ, CITY ADMINISTRATOR <br />What is a ÐMeetingÑ under Open Meeting Law? <br />A ÐmeetingÑ is where a quorum of a City Committee or the Council discuss, decide, or receives <br />information relating to the bodyÓs official business. ÐMeetingsÑ must be Open to the Public. <br />MEETINGS: <br />LEGAL <br /> Physical gatherings and certain Zoom meetings with notice allowing public attendance <br />ILLEGAL <br /> Group emails Î ÐReply AllÑ <br />ILLEGAL <br /> Serial communications <br />o Phone / texts from one Member to the next, and to the next ILLEGAL <br />o ÐChainÑ emails and tax sent from one Member to the next , and to the next ILLEGAL <br />ILLEGAL <br /> Secret meetings <br />o Send texts between Members during a meeting ILLEGAL <br />Why are these ÐMeetingsÑ ILLEGAL? <br /> Lawful meetings require Notice to the Public (Time and Place) <br /> Lawful meetings must be open to the public <br /> Regular Meetings <br />o Per a schedule on file at City Hall <br /> Closed or Special Meetings <br /> <br />
